How to Get a Georgian Residence Permit by Buying Property

Buying real estate in Georgia is a practical route for people who want to live, work, or invest in the country. It combines having a home with the possibility to apply for residency based on ownership. This option appeals to families, remote workers, and investors.
Residency applications typically consider residential property such as apartments and houses. Commercial properties may also be relevant in certain cases. The key requirement is clear, documentable ownership registered in the state registry.
Note: exact requirements may vary with the type of permit and legal updates. Confirm the current checklist with a lawyer or agency representative.
